主要知识点: 代码 HTML CSS Javascript 插件 layui.js 效果: 学习记录: 创建一个树形组件 最近在设计一个系统,需要根据组织关系查看、并选中一些部门。用传统的复选框显得有些臃肿,于是想到之前在OA中看到的树形组织关系。 树形结构很像我们平常所使用的JSON结构,于是就在网上找
组件封装页面 <template> <!-- 已完成 --> <div> <el-select v-model="value" ref="select" clearable> <el-option :value="value" :label="value" class="options" style="height: auto"&g
Source : NAIPC 2018 题意 有棵树,树上有红点和黑点,要选出一系列没有祖孙关系的节点,满足红点恰好有m个,求方案数。 \(n\le2*10^5\) \(m\le 1000\) 题解 可以用树形背包解决。 \(f[x][j]\)表示以x为根的树里,恰好选了j个红点的方案数。 转移就大力分配红点个数就行。 时间复杂度为\(O(
Vue前端树形菜单面包屑递归 1.递归菜单 findIndexArray(data, id, indexArray) { let arr = Array.from(indexArray); for (let i = 0, len = data.length; i < len; i++) { arr.push(data[i]); if (data[i].id === id) { return arr; }
树形问题专题 图论悬首绝对不容错过的经典树形问题! Tip:本文不会详细分析树剖,我已经有一篇文章专门讲树剖了。 LCA DFS 序 树上差分 树的直径 树的重心
本文地址:https://www.cnblogs.com/veinyin/p/14340241.html 不适用多级树状穿梭框,本文基于两层树实现,全文没有代码,只有思路,如果有更好的实现方式,欢迎留言 一、需求: 1. 穿梭框左右侧均为省市树(只有两个层级),支持搜索 2. 某城市从左侧移到右侧后,左侧不再展示该城市 3. 移动省下部
例题: 没有上司的舞会 Ural大学有N名职员,编号为1~N。 他们的关系就像一棵以校长为根的树,父节点就是子节点的直接上司。 每个职员有一个快乐指数,用整数 Hi 给出,其中 1≤i≤N。 现在要召开一场周年庆宴会,不过,没有职员愿意和直接上司一起参会。 在满足这个条件的前提下,主办方希望
复杂树形DP 题解 Analysis优化狂魔: d p [ x
下拉列表改成树形结构,点击哪个节点,就选中哪个节点,效果如图: 代码: <el-select v-model="name" placeholder="请选择" clearable @clear="handleClear" > <el-opti
import java.io.File; import java.io.IOException; import java.util.ArrayList; import java.util.List; import java.util.UUID; public class FileTreeUtil { public static final String END_STRING = "|__"; /** * 打印文件夹树状结构 * *
AcWing 285. 没有上司的舞会 Ural大学有N名职员,编号为1~N。 他们的关系就像一棵以校长为根的树,父节点就是子节点的直接上司。 每个职员有一个快乐指数,用整数 Hi 给出,其中 1≤i≤N。 现在要召开一场周年庆宴会,不过,没有职员愿意和直接上司一起参会。 在满足这个条件的前提下,主
Layui实现TreeTable(树形数据表格) 实现的效果如下 主要是调用了第三方treeTable.js文件 百度网盘连接 链接: https://pan.baidu.com/s/1-SZbyhP6aWe5shz5GyJJmA 提取码: uip6 前台代码 <div class="layui-fluid"> <div class="layui-row layui-col-space15">
public List<CategoryEntity> listWithTree() { //1、查出所有菜单 List<CategoryEntity> categoryEntities = categoryDao.selectList(null); //2、组装成父子的树形结构 //2.1 找到所有的一级分类 List<CategoryEntity>
“树”这个结构,在计算机中应该是无处不在的。例如文件目录树,数据库树索引,组织机构树等等。对于JavaWeb开发工程师来说,比较常见的有菜单树,权限树,组织机构树等。这些树形结构的每一个节点通常是存在数据库表中的,并且每一个节点都是一条独立的数据。如下,这里规定pid为null的时候,为根
思路: 一、返回整体表格对象数组 二、遍历此对象数组,1.给控制有展开项的属性hasChildren赋值为true;2 给原始对象数组的每个对象加 id(这里为了防止展开时每行都会展开) 三、给表格加load执行函数,和lazy属性,以及:tree-props="{ children: 'children', hasChildren: 'hasChildren
<template> <div id=""> <el-tree id="radio" ref="treeForm" :data="treeInfo" :props="defaultProps" node-key="id" show-checkbox check-s
c#调用数据库生成树形节点时节点重复的问题 效果图代码段注意 小白一个,最近跟着老师做项目的时候需要从数据库调用省市数据生成树状菜单,网上大多是几点需要手动输入的, 效果图 代码段 using System; using System.Data; using System.Drawing; using System.Windows.F
数组转树形结构 var data = [ {"id":2,"name":"第一级1","pid":0}, {"id":3,"name":"第二级1","pid":2}, {"id":5,"name":"第三级1&q
function treeNode(value){ this.left = null this.right = null this.val = value return this } function midSort(tree,arr){ // 中序遍历 if(tree.left) midSort(tree.left,arr) arr.push(tree.val) if(tree.right) midSort(tree.right,arr) return arr } fu
一、Jmeter优点及缺点 优点:开源的 跨平台/系统:mac(苹果)windows,linux 易于安装 缺点:使用jmeter不能验证js程序,不能查看ul
树形菜单 $(function () { $.ajax({ url: window.location.protocol + '//' + window.location.host + '/Home/Menu', data: null, type: 'post', dataType: '
我是一棵“树” 点击上方“Hollis”关注我,精彩内容第一时间呈现。 全文字数: 1800阅读时间: 3分钟我是一颗树,之前我们数据结构家族中的一个小朋友——“栈” 已经给你们介绍过的我们这个家族了(我是一个“栈”)。之所以叫栈为小朋友,是因为我和他的爸爸——数组是平辈的。 之所以存在
题目一 包含每个点连通块计数 https://ac.nowcoder.com/acm/problem/19782 题目描述 修修去年种下了一棵树,现在它已经有n个结点了。 修修非常擅长数数,他很快就数出了包含每个点的连通点集的数量。 澜澜也想知道答案,但他不会数数,于是他把问题交给了你。 输入描述: 第一行一个整数n
题目描述 整个城市可以看做一个 \(n\) 个点,\(n\) 条边的单圈图(保证图连通),唯一的环便是绕城的环路。保证环上任意两点有且只有 \(2\) 条简单路径互通。图中的其它部分皆隶属城市郊区。 现在,有一位名叫 Jim 的同学想在 B 市开店,但是任意一条边的 \(2\) 个点不能同时开店,每个点都有
/** * Copyright (c) OpenSpug Organization. https://github.com/openspug/spug * Copyright (c) <spug.dev@gmail.com> * Released under the AGPL-3.0 License. */ import React from 'react'; import { Link } from 'react-router-dom'; im